Common Causes of Children’s Injuries In Baltimore

Summer brings longer days and an increase in activity, particularly for children who are out of school. However, it also means a greater risk of accidents resulting in broken bones, concussions, and other potentially severe personal injuries.

Johns Hopkins Medicine reports that accidental injuries in Baltimore tend to spike at this time of year, and children are among the most frequent victims. Common causes include:

  • Car accidents: Children can suffer life-threatening injuries in crashes caused by the reckless behavior of other drivers.
  • Bicycle and pedestrian accidents: Driving distracted, speeding, and engaging in other dangerous behaviors put children at risk when walking or riding bikes in local neighborhoods and public parks.
  • Playground accidents: Poorly maintained equipment and hard ground cover increase accidental injury risks.
  • Dog bites: These are one of the most common causes of children’s injuries and can cause lasting harm.
  • Recreational activities: Attending summer camp or participating in activities at local rec centers keeps children busy but also increases accident risks.
  • Drowning accidents: Whether visiting pools or local beaches, be aware that drowning accidents are common and can cause fatal injuries.

How Maryland Parents Can Help Keep Kids Safe This Summer

Parents in Baltimore and throughout the state need to be aware of how the summer months increase the risk of children’s injuries. While you can’t prevent every accident, there are steps you can take to reduce risks. The Baltimore Sun recommends the following:

  • Use the appropriate car seat and seatbelts when traveling with your child.
  • Supervise children near water and ensure they wear life jackets when appropriate.
  • Inspect playgrounds and avoid equipment that looks broken or unstable.
  • Teach traffic safety skills and make sure your child wears a helmet when biking or scootering.
  • Teach them not to pet animals without the owner’s permission.
  • Use caution when selecting summer camps or sports and recreational programs, verifying staff training, first aid certification, and supervision ratios.
